About this listen
The case was open for 10 years. From the beginning, the most pressing question was whether or not it was an inside job. The police reached out to the public and were flooded with leads; some helpful, some not. In this final episode of the series, a phone call to the person ‘everyone knows committed the crime’ is the last chance to get answers.
The case was open for 10 years and in total the investigation spanned to over 6000 pages. Lead after lead, after lead that never led to a clear conclusion. There were two options, either it was a inside job - or someone from the outside. Against all logic, the police put down a lot of resources to track down an outsider. But how could they miss the most obvious, logical route? And why has nobody ever been caught?
